Figure 7. Down-regulation of Dusp3 and Psme3 in A/J is associated with over-production of pro-inflammatory cytokines.

Figure 7

Both Dusp3 and Psme3 inhibit NF-κB activity, which is responsible for the production of inflammatory cytokines. The reduced expression of Dusp3 and Psme3 in A/J mice is associated with elevated NF-κB activity, which leads to increased inflammatory cytokines. Dusp3 and Psme3, together with other factors from murine chromosome 8 and 18, contribute to S. aureus susceptibility of A/J strain.
